5/18/2013

Pine Bush Powerlifting Championship

Well, I surprisingly did very well at this meet despite coming down with a nasty cold days before and having a mild hip injury.

I went 8 for 9 which is an accomplishment in itself for me since I seem to always miss a command, or a lift entirely.

I don't have much to comment on about the meet. It was a small, quiet meet and I think I am finally getting used to this competition stuff. I was sufficiently nervous at the beginning but after the first squat attempt, I felt fine. I know I've been training hard for this and I was ready. The only thing that was different for me this time (despite not fucking up completely) was that the weights had to be given in kilos. This kind of threw me off and I ended up changing a lot of my attempts. It worked out in my favor since I was forced to go up in weight when choosing attempts and then I lifted more than I was expecting to.

My goal for the meet was to PR on the squat and total at least 550. I surpassed both of my expectations on these goals and couldn't have asked for a better meet.
